Weeping Tile Repair in Huntsville, AL
Weeping tile repair services focus on maintaining the drainage system around a property’s foundation to prevent water intrusion and structural issues. These systems typically consist of perforated pipes installed around the foundation perimeter, designed to redirect excess groundwater away from the building. Repair projects may involve fixing or replacing damaged pipes, addressing clogs, sealing leaks, or restoring the integrity of the drainage system to ensure proper water flow. Homeowners often seek these services after noticing signs of foundation movement, persistent dampness in basements, or water pooling near the foundation during heavy rains.
Before requesting weeping tile repair, property owners should understand the existing drainage setup and any history of water-related problems. It’s helpful to identify visible signs such as mold, musty odors, or cracks in basement walls, which can indicate drainage issues. Clarifying the scope of work needed-whether it involves minor repairs or a complete system overhaul-can assist in planning the project effectively. Proper evaluation of the drainage system ensures that repairs address the root causes of water issues and help protect the property’s foundation over time.

Weeping Tile Repair Questions
What is weeping tile repair? Weeping tile repair involves fixing the drainage system around a foundation to prevent water seepage and basement flooding.
When should weeping tile be repaired? Repairs are needed if there are signs of water pooling, basement dampness, or foundation cracks caused by drainage issues.
What types of problems can affect weeping tile systems? Common issues include clogged or broken pipes, displaced tiles, and inadequate grading leading to poor drainage.
How can property owners prevent weeping tile problems? Regular inspections and proper drainage grading can help maintain the effectiveness of the weeping tile system.
